On This Day October 14 1986 - Wang Chung Released the Album Mosaic
On this day October 14 1986, Wang Chung released Mosaic, their fourth studio album and one that cemented their place in 80s pop culture. Known for its sleek production and catchy hooks, the album blended dance rhythms with rock energy and a distinctly modern sound.

Mosaic featured some of the band’s biggest hits, including Everybody Have Fun Tonight, Let’s Go, and Hypnotize Me. These tracks became radio staples and helped define the upbeat, carefree spirit of mid-80s pop music.

80s insight: Mosaic captured the colorful and confident tone of the 1980s, proving Wang Chung could balance style and substance while delivering music that kept people dancing.
